Policy search of IP always returns "all"
Using the search bar to search for an IP address at the top of the firewall policy screen in FOS 7.4+ always includes as a result any rule containing the "all" object.
How do I turn this behavior off? While it's logical, for me it's uninteresting (unless I would specifically want it that way).
This worked just fine in < 7.4, i.e. a search gave all policy rules containing a subnet or group or anything that contains what I am looking for, but not "all".
